Vulqano Park horario lunes
On Mondays, Vulqano Park operates from 12:00 to 19:00 local time, providing a mid-day start for families and visitors looking to kick off the week with rides and attractions. This schedule reflects a typical weekday window designed to balance crowd flow with ride maintenance, ensuring safety and a quality guest experience. Local patience remains a key factor for planners as weather and weekday routines influence attendance patterns, with Mondays often seeing lighter waits than weekends.

Weekly hours snapshot
Below is a representative weekly hours snapshot for Vulqano Park, illustrating typical patterns that impact planning for visitors and local tourism reporting. These times are subject to occasional adjustments for special events or maintenance days.
- Monday: 12:00 - 19:00
- Tuesday: Typically closed or limited hours during certain seasons
- Wednesday: Typically closed or limited hours during certain seasons
- Thursday: 12:00 - 19:00
- Friday: 12:00 - 21:00
- Saturday: 11:00 - 21:00
- Sunday: 11:00 - 21:00
Operational notes for Monday visits
If you are planning a Monday visit, consider these practical notes drawn from multiple sources and historical patterns to optimize your experience. The park generally opens at noon, so early morning plans for Quito-based travel should account for potential late starts in the week's first day. Weather at altitude can be variable; a light jacket may be prudent for late-afternoon cool-downs, particularly in the dry season.
- Arrival tactics: Arrive earlier in the afternoon to enjoy reduced crowd levels relative to peak weekends and maximize ride time.
- Ticketing: Entry is often free with costs assigned to individual attractions or rides, which aligns with many urban amusement setups and encourages longer stays.
- Transport: Access via Quito's urban transit network, with some routes offering local stop-and-walk options to the Vulqano Park area; taxis or ride-hail can provide direct access from central districts.
- What to bring: Comfortable footwear and sun protection, given outdoor attractions and the high-altitude climate, plus a light layer for cooler late hours.
